NACCIMA Appoints Amb. Segun Olugbile FNCS as Digital Economy Coordinator

LAGOS, NIGERIA — The Nigerian Association of Chambers of Commerce, Industry, Mines, and Agriculture (NACCIMA) is pleased to announce the formal appointment of C.itp. Ambassador Olusegun H. Olugbile, MCPN, FNCS, as the Digital Economy Coordinator, effective January 1, 2026. Ambassador Olugbile, currently the CEO of Araba Technologies Ltd, is a Chartered IT Professional, a Fellow of the Nigeria Computer Society, a distinguished National Policy Fellow of the NACCIMA/Abuja Chambers of Commerce Policy Advocacy Centre, and a renowned figure in the global technology landscape.

He has facilitated key national digital transformation frameworks that have shaped the backbone of Nigeria’s digital economy. He brings over 22 years of experience across the private and public sectors, with high-level expertise in digital transformation and diplomacy, to the Association. He has served on the UN Secretary-General’s Global Multi-Stakeholder Advisory Group on Internet Governance for three consecutive terms and has been recognised as an Honorary Ambassador for Internet Governance. Amb. Olugbile’s work has been recognised at national and international levels, including by G-7 countries, the United Nations, the African Union, and ECOWAS. He has held various strategic leadership roles, transforming complex technology issues and digital policy that have impacted the government and private sector over many years.

This appointment marks a pivotal step in NACCIMA’s mission to position itself as the central hub for Nigeria’s digital economy. In his new role, Amb. Olugbile will oversee the development and deployment of NACCIMA’s Integrated Digital Transformation Platform (IDTP), a multi-faceted system designed to modernise chamber operations and enhance member services nationwide.

“Digital technology and innovation are integral to the development of the Nigerian economy,” stated Engr. (Dr.) Jani Ibrahim, National President of NACCIMA, at a recent forum. “This appointment aligns with the federal government’s target of achieving a $1 trillion economy by 2030 and ensures that the Organised Private Sector is at the forefront of this transformation’’.

Amb. Olugbile’s mandate includes harmonising NACCIMA’s digital initiatives with the National Digital Economy programme, with support from international partners. He will lead the coordination of high-impact strategic programmes which are designed to support the Federal Government’s five acceleration vectors: Knowledge, Policy, Infrastructure, Innovation/Capital/Entrepreneurship (ICE), and Trade.

The appointment is expected to provide the NACCIMA and Organised Private Sector with an unprecedented level of expert coordination and industry support. Amb. Olugbile will liaise with public institutions and international organisations to ensure NACCIMA’s digital projects are structured to attract credible support for enterprise development.

Prior to this role, Amb. Olugbile served as the pioneer Chairman of the ICT/Digital Economy Trade Group at the Abuja Chamber of Commerce and Industry (ACCI), and an expert member of the National Advisory Committee on Electronic Commerce (NACEDE). He has received numerous accolades, including the Thomas Sankara Leadership Prize “Pan African Technology Icon of the Year” award, 1st Cybersecurity Advocate by the Nigerian Computer Society-National IT Merit Award (NCS-NITMA) and was listed among the 100 leading Telecoms and Digital Economy Personalities in Nigeria by the Association of Telecom Companies in Nigeria (ATCON).

NACCIMA, the “Voice of Nigerian Business,” is the institutional chair and apex body of the organised private sector in Nigeria, founded in 1960. It serves as the umbrella organisation for all city, state, sub-regional, sectoral, and bilateral chambers of commerce, promotes an enabling environment for the private sector, fosters economic growth, and leads strategic advocacy efforts and high-level dialogues with government and international partners on behalf of Nigeria’s entire private sector.
